Showbiz is buzzing over a possible Metro Manila Film Festival collaboration between Vic Sotto and Vice Ganda, a pairing from rival noontime shows that fans say could become a major box-office hit if it pushes through.
Reports suggest the potential film may target a family-friendly audience, while official MMFF deadlines for entries have already been set for May 15 (intent), June 30 (scripts), and September 30 (finished films).
Meanwhile, former “StarStruck” contestant Alvin Aragon drew backlash after controversial remarks about the LGBTQIA+ community, prompting fellow alum Mark Herras to criticize his views and share personal reflections on being raised by gay parents.
Singer Jamie Rivera also weighed in separately, expressing gratitude to her gay friends and colleagues for their support in her career.
